Single vineyard, indigenous yeats, barrel fermented and matured in French oak for 12 months. For a newly released wine this is decidedly well integrated. There is a cacophony of exotic tropical fruits, guava, mango and blush nectarines. Struck blue stone, pink frangipani blooms and peanut shells. Makrut lime leaf, mangosteen and a hint of passionfruit. Oak is displayed in its generous and rounded mouthfeel backed by powerful driving acidity. There is a lot at play here with layers of fruit flavours and weighty palate richness. Drink well now but time might be on its side allowing more detail to unravel, I’d cellar for around 2-5 years more. A lovely wine to show off bbq shellfish, tiger prawns and buttery dipping sauce.
